Debt-to-Money Proportion to possess a residential property

A DTI proportion brings insight into a beneficial borrower’s capacity to pay back a mortgage , therefore, the lower the DTI ratio, the shorter chance he’s to help you a loan provider. Even in the event very loan providers like an excellent DTI proportion around 43%, it can also depend on the sort of financing.

Conventional funds will be most commonly known form of loan useful for an investment property. Even though the mortgage basically allows good forty five percent DTI limit, that ratio is as higher as 50 percent which have a strong credit history or high investment put aside.

Typically, the factors that contribute to researching that loan to own a financial investment possessions are much more strict, since they are naturally riskier. A residential property might be hired in order to tenants, which means that there can be the potential for maybe not searching for a renter or the fresh new renter defaulting to the rent.
